| Segment | Description |
|---|---|
| Demographic | Dividing the market based on age, gender, income, etc. |
| Psychographic | Segmenting by lifestyle, values, attitudes, etc. |
| Behavioral | Categorizing by usage, loyalty, benefits sought, etc. |
Conducting thorough market research is vital for staying ahead of the curve. By gathering data on consumer behavior, competitor strategies, and industry trends, accountants can make informed decisions that drive business growth.
Technological advancements and innovations have a profound impact on market trends. Accountants must stay updated on the latest technologies to leverage them for strategic financial planning and analysis.
